The Verdict: Which is Better?
When placing Dark chocolate dipped coconut rolls with sea salt and Mini Clif Bar Chocolate Brownie side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.
Dark chocolate dipped coconut rolls with sea salt is the more energy-dense option here, packing 143 more calories per 100g than Mini Clif Bar Chocolate Brownie.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.
However, watch out for the sugar content. Dark chocolate dipped coconut rolls with sea salt contains significantly more sugar (30g) compared to the milder Mini Clif Bar Chocolate Brownie (25g). If you are monitoring your insulin levels or trying to cut down on sweets, Mini Clif Bar Chocolate Brownie is undeniably the healthier pick.
